Hold Gently to your Longing
We have a tendency to reduce our entire life to this one, current difficulty. Though it may be enormous, it is not who or what you are. It is a circumstance that you will move through, somehow. You get to choose if it will consume you and everything in its path, or if you will move through it with open eyes and heart. With Intention, you can begin again every day, every moment if you like, to open yourself to the mystery that life is. Even more so, in the midst of this incredible difficulty.
We hold very, very tightly to what we want, afraid that if we let go it will slip away. But the clenching and forcing we do around it serve to make us more contracted, aggressive and myopic. The forcing and pushing and relentlessness is almost a violence.
It is not a sad or a bad thing that brought us all together, but a longing, a longing for a big, full life that includes the family that you envision.
When you “soften” around your desire, not let it go, but soften and loosen your grip, you can open to the mystery of its unfolding.
How do I do this?
Let your personal growth become part of your intention to have your family. Let your intention include that you:
_Grow and learn on purpose from this circumstance
_Awaken to the rest of your life, to what you hold dear, to what gives you joy, to what is true and meaningful
_Reconnect to yourself intimately, explore your inner landscapes with tender regard
More specifically:
_Quiet contemplation on your intention or meditation, every day, if only for a few moments
_Breathe deeply, frequently
_Be mindful of what you’re giving your energy to (what you think, say and do)
_Be kind to yourself (non-judgmental, non-violent)
_Nourish your spirit by doing things that give you joy
